Civil celebrants managing 80+ ceremonies per year (weddings, vow renewals, funerals) need BDM lodgement tracking, ceremony script libraries, and payment schedules — not generic event booking software.
Calendly ($10–20/month), Acuity Scheduling ($17–25/month), ServiceM8 ($30+/month) own basic event booking. All three solve the obvious problem: client scheduling. They do availability calendars, booking forms, payment capture, email reminders. But Australian civil celebrants operate a fundamentally different business than Calendly assumes. A celebrant managing 80+ ceremonies per year isn't asking "how do I show availability?" They're asking "how do I track Births Deaths & Marriages lodgement (A1 form submission + registration deadline), manage 5+ ceremony script templates (wedding, vow renewal, funeral, baby naming, legal handfasting), handle split payment schedules (50% booking deposit, 50% final payment on ceremony day), ensure no A1 form slips through unsubmitted, and maintain compliance with AGD Marriage Act requirements?" Generic booking software doesn't solve compliance or ceremony complexity — it just books time slots.
Calendly does booking. It doesn't track Births Deaths & Marriages submission status (is the A1 form logged? submitted? registered? confirmation number recorded?). It doesn't store ceremony script variations (vow renewal ceremony reads differently than funeral ceremony — how do you track which template was approved by this couple?). It doesn't enforce payment schedules tied to ceremony milestones (deposit due at booking, final 7 days before ceremony — if final balance isn't paid, system blocks ceremony slot). It doesn't track renewal dates (couple books vow renewal today, system reminds "suggest another renewal in 5 years"). It doesn't manage funeral ceremonies (different tone, sensitive timeline, often family-driven adjustments, memorial readings from multiple family members). Velocity X custom owns all five.
Six Features Custom Celebrant Platform Delivers
1. Births Deaths & Marriages (BDM) Lodgement Tracker
Wedding booked: March 15, 2025. A1 form template auto-generates. Celebrant reviews (couple names, ceremony details, personal statement). System status: [form drafted, awaiting celebrant approval]. Celebrant approves. System: [form submitted to NSW BDM, submission date March 20, confirmation number received]. System timeline: [registration deadline April 15 (3 weeks before ceremony)]. System alert: [April 12, BDM hasn't confirmed registration yet — contact BDM or resubmit]. Day before ceremony: [system confirms registration completed, certificate issuable after ceremony]. Post-ceremony: [celebrant logs ceremony completion, system auto-notifies BDM "ceremony completed, certificate can be issued"]. Compliance is automated (no missed registration deadlines, no "did we lodge the A1?" scrambles). Funeral ceremonies: [A1 form exempted, different tracking — just ceremony completion + death certificate reference]. Vow renewals: [no A1 required, skip BDM, but track anniversary date for upsell].
2. Ceremony Script Library + Customization
System includes: [Template 1: Traditional Wedding — formal vows, ring exchange, handfasting option, unity candle], [Template 2: Modern Wedding — personal vows, non-religious readings, secular ceremony structure], [Template 3: Vow Renewal — reference original ceremony, renew vows only, optional advice renewal], [Template 4: Funeral — solemn tone, tribute section for family readings, acknowledgment of deceased, blessing], [Template 5: Baby Naming — joy-focused, family participation, cultural variations], [Template 6: Legal Handfasting — binding ceremony, legal wording, contemporary + traditional options]. Couple books. System prompts: ["Which ceremony template? Traditional or Modern?"]. Couple selects Modern. System loads template. Celebrant customizes: [name placeholders auto-fill, readings section: "paste couple's chosen poems"], [vows section: "couple provides vow drafts, celebrant edits for timing/cadence"], [ring/handfasting exchange: optional, tick/untick]. Final script: [1-page PDF, formatted for reading aloud, pronunciation notes, timing cues in margins ("pause 3 sec here")]. Couple approves final script (no script surprises on ceremony day). Each service type (wedding vs funeral vs vow renewal) has a distinct template — script complexity is managed, not freestyle-hoped.
3. Payment Schedule Enforcement
Celebrant sets fee: wedding ceremonies $800. Payment structure: [50% deposit $400 due at booking to secure date, 50% final $400 due 7 days before ceremony]. Booking flow: [couple books, system shows "deposit $400 due today to confirm"], [couple pays, system confirms "ceremony date locked, final payment due June 8"]. System tracks: [deposit received June 1, marked paid]. System reminder: [June 5, final payment due in 3 days, email reminder sent]. June 8: [final payment not received, system sends alert to celebrant "ceremony June 15 — final balance $400 still unpaid"]. If celebrant policy is "no ceremony without final payment," system blocks ceremony slot (admin marks "awaiting final payment," couples cannot confirm with venue without celebrant clearance). Funeral ceremonies: [often paid after ceremony — system supports 100% final balance with 48-hour invoice]. Vow renewals: [lower fee $300, 50/50 split still applies]. Payment is tracked, not guessed (celebrant doesn't chase invoices manually).
4. Multi-Service Timeline + Renewal Tracking
Couple books wedding June 15, 2025. System timeline: [T-3 months: ceremony script selection + customization deadline, A1 form drafted], [T-2 months: couple approves final script, A1 form submitted to BDM], [T-1 month: final payment due, confirmations sent], [T-1 week: final checks, couple reminder], [T-day: ceremony]. Post-ceremony: [celebrant logs "ceremony completed," BDM notified, couple sent certificate confirmation link]. System reminder (5 years later): [June 15, 2030 — "vow renewal option available, last renewed June 2025," email couple + celebrant]. Vow renewal booked same year: [system applies vow renewal script template, fee $300, quick turnaround]. Funeral ceremonies: [booked same-week often, condensed timeline — 48-hour turnaround, no A1 form, payment flexible]. Recurring service income: [weddings annual, renewals every 5 years, funerals ad-hoc but predictable — system surfaces renewal upsells automatically].
5. Couple Dashboard + Certificate Delivery
Couple books wedding. System creates login: [couple can view ceremony date, approved script (read-only), payment status, important dates]. Couple can upload readings, approve script changes, see final balance due. Post-ceremony: [system generates completion certificate, accessible in couple's account, downloadable, shareable]. Certificate includes: [ceremony details, couple names, ceremony date, celebrant name, registration number (if applicable), official language]. Funeral ceremonies: [family members get dashboard access, can request changes to ceremony flow, share readings, manage who attends, see post-ceremony memorial documentation]. Transparency is built-in (no "when do we get our certificate?" emails).
6. Australian AGD Compliance + Multi-Service Tracking
System built for Australian Marriage Celebrants registered with AGD (Attorney General's Department). Includes: [A1 form lodgement tracking (state-specific: NSW, VIC, QLD, WA, SA, TAS templates)], [AGD renewal deadlines (celebrant registration reviewed annually — system reminds "registration expires June 2026")], [funeral ceremony compliance (allowed under Funeral Conduct Code)], [vow renewal guidelines (legal vs ceremonial distinction)], [baby naming + handfasting (legal status varies by state — QLD allows legal handfasting, others are ceremonial only)]. Multi-service capability: [weddings are core (70% of ceremonies)], [vow renewals (15%, recurring revenue source)], [funerals (10%, higher volume in winter, sensitive scheduling)], [baby naming + naming ceremonies (5%, low revenue, high referral value)]. Compliance is built-in, not spreadsheet-tracked (AGD guidelines are encoded in templates + timelines).
Six FAQs
Can I manage multiple ceremonies on the same day?
Yes. System shows: [June 15: Wedding A (3pm, $800, deposit received, final due June 8), Vow Renewal B (11am, $300, paid in full), Funeral C (2pm, $500, family-arranged, flexible payment)]. You can confirm all three. Run-sheets are separate (Wedding A couple sees only Wedding A details + approved script, Funeral C family sees only Funeral C timeline). No cross-contamination (correct couple attends correct ceremony).
What happens if a couple reschedules 1 week before?
Couple requests reschedule June 8 (ceremony June 15). System alerts: [June 15 ceremony moved to July 20]. If couple hasn't paid final balance, system shows "reschedule complete, final payment now due July 13." If BDM A1 form was already submitted, system notifies "resubmit A1 with new date (July 20) — registration deadline July 27, resubmit by July 13." A1 resubmission is tracked separately (new submission date logged, new registration deadline calculated). No ball-dropped (every reschedule triggers compliance recalculation).
Can I run vow renewals alongside regular wedding bookings?
Yes. System differentiates: [wedding: $800, deposit/final split, A1 form required], [vow renewal: $300, deposit/final split, A1 form NOT required, no BDM involvement]. Booking form lets couple select service type. Timeline and script template adapt automatically (vow renewal uses shorter script template, skips BDM section, shows "celebration-only, no legal registration"). Revenue is tracked separately (weddings vs renewals revenue split visible in dashboard).
How do I handle funeral ceremonies (time-sensitive, family-coordinated)?
Family calls. System allows: [urgent booking, same-week ceremony]. Payment: [collected after ceremony, invoice sent to family]. Script: [funeral template loaded, celebrant can add family-provided tribute readings, tone is solemn/respectful]. Timeline: [compressed — maybe 24–48 hours to ceremony — no A1 form, no long lead time]. System marks funeral ceremonies distinctly (urgent flag, different payment flow, sensitive content). Post-ceremony: [completion logged, family given memorial documentation].
Do you track baby naming and naming ceremonies?
Yes. Service type: [baby naming ceremony, fee $250, deposit/final split, no A1 form, optional cultural customization]. Script template includes: [child's name, parent/guardian acknowledgment, cultural rituals (if requested), blessing]. Timeline: [flexible — often booked 1–2 months ahead, no BDM compliance]. System tracks as secondary service (not your core volume, but 5–10% of ceremonies and high referral value — parents recommend to friends).
Can I see my annual ceremony volume and revenue by service type?
Yes. Dashboard reports: [2025 annual: 80 ceremonies, $45k revenue — weddings 56 × $800 = $44.8k, vow renewals 12 × $300 = $3.6k, funerals 8 × $500 = $4k, naming ceremonies 4 × $250 = $1k]. Breakdown shows: [April peak: 12 ceremonies (autumn weddings)], [November peak: 9 ceremonies (spring weddings)], [January winter funerals: 2 ceremonies]. Growth visible: [2024 annual: 62 ceremonies — 2025 grew 29% to 80 ceremonies]. System analytics inform: [hire second celebrant? pricing adjustment? marketing focus on vow renewals?]. Compliance tracked too: [A1 forms submitted: 56/56 (100%), all registered on time, 0 late submissions].
The Bottom Line
Calendly ($10–20/month), Acuity Scheduling ($17–25/month), ServiceM8 ($30+/month) solve "how do I accept bookings and remind clients?" They miss "how do I track BDM A1 lodgement, manage 5+ ceremony templates, enforce payment schedules tied to ceremony milestones, prevent AGD compliance slip-ups, and scale from 40 ceremonies/year to 80+ without manual chaos?" Custom platform: $120–150k build-once (booking engine, BDM tracker, script library, payment schedule enforcer, multi-service timelines, couple dashboard, AGD compliance rules). Year-1 cost: $140k build + $2.8k hosting = $142.8k. Payoff: eliminate compliance admin (celebrant spends 6 hrs/month tracking A1 forms, payment schedules, renewal dates — custom system automates 80% = 4.8 hrs saved × $60/hr = $288/month = $3.5k/yr saved), reduce missed deadlines (late BDM lodgement = ceremony delayed/voided, 2–3 times/yr at $5k liability each = $10–15k risk, system prevents 90% = $9–13.5k/yr saved), upsell vow renewals + funerals (50% of past clients book renewal in 5 years, system auto-reminds, capture 30% extra (12 renewals × $300 = $3.6k/yr new revenue), funerals 10% ad-hoc but 2–3 per month off-season = $4k/yr additional revenue if marketed), scale from 40 ceremonies/year to 80–100 ceremonies without hiring staff (system does BDM tracking, script customization, payment collection = celebrant can take 2× ceremonies without burnout = extra 40–60 ceremonies × $650 avg fee = $26–39k additional revenue). Year-1 payoff: $3.5k saved + $11.5k prevented mistakes + $7.6k new revenue (renewals + funerals) + $32.5k from scaling = ~$54.6k value. Break-even: ~32 months (longer than other custom-builds because ceremony volume is lower). Year 2+: ~$55k/yr value, platform cost $2.8k = 20x ROI. Year 3+ (if referral network grows celebrant to 150+ ceremonies/yr): Year-1 investment paid by month 24, then pure margin. Ready to move from Calendly + spreadsheets to compliant ceremony management + multi-service scaling? Check Aidxn's custom celebrant platform, or book a call to discuss your ceremony practice (how many ceremonies per year?, average fee?, service mix [weddings/renewals/funerals]?, biggest compliance pain point?, state/regional variations?, growth target for next 3 years?).
Inside the Velocity X admin dashboard
The build above runs from one Velocity X admin dashboard. For a celebrant that means a ceremony pipeline across weddings, renewals and funerals, a BDM lodgement tracker that counts down NOIM and A1 deadlines so nothing voids a ceremony, and a script template library you customise per couple in minutes.
Payments are tied to ceremony milestones and chase themselves, couples get a shared portal for forms and drafts, and past clients get automatic renewal and anniversary reminders — turning a one-off booking into repeat revenue without any admin.
This is the kind of platform we build on Velocity X — explore more real builds by industry, or scope your own.